Abstract

Introduction. Anesthesia means "loss of sensation" which is pain relief during a surgical procedure. Pediatric anesthesia is basically different from adult needs due to differences in anatomy, physiology, pharmacological and emotional responses. Satisfaction seen as the result of experience from the care received. Assessment of parental satisfaction with pediatric anesthesia care is important to improve the quality of service and can be an effective indicator to measure the efficacy of hospital services. Assessment of parental satisfaction uses the Pediatric Anesthesia Parent Satisfaction (PAPS) questionnaire because this questionnaire is simple and easy to do and has been proven its validity and reliability. Method. This study used a descriptive observational research method with cross-sectional study design. The data acquired are primary data from parents of pediatric patients who had surgical procedures under general anesthesia at RSUP Dr. Mohammad Hoesin Palembang in September 2023 who meets the inclusion criteria. The sampling technique is total sampling. Results. There were 103 subjects in this study, but only 68 people met the inclusion criteria due to limited access to the patient's room. The data collected included the child's age, child's gender, type of surgery, ASA status, surgery history, patient's room, class of patient's care, type of coverage, parent's age, parent's gender, parent's education level, parent's occupation, and parent's satisfaction level. Discussion. Parent satisfaction level with pediatric anesthesia care at RSUP Dr. Mohammad Hoesin Palembang at very satisfied level (90.7%).
